Children’s lessons
Beginner coaching may develop safe entry and exit, comfortable immersion, controlled exhalation, floating, rotation and a dependable return to the wall. When those foundations are reliable, lessons can add alignment, kicking, coordinated arm actions and breathing over distances appropriate to the verified pool.
A parent or authorised adult should manage access and handover and remain contactable. Medical, sensory, behavioural or previous water-safety needs should be disclosed beforehand so supervision, communication and pacing can be adapted.
Adult beginners and technique coaching
Adult beginners may work on relaxation, breathing control, balance, flotation, standing recovery and repeatable short travel. Existing swimmers may focus on efficiency, breathing rhythm, coordination, turns or pacing where shared conditions safely support the goal.

SwimSafer-related practice
Suitable water-safety foundations and SwimSafer-related skills may be practised. A lesson at Liiv Residences is not official SwimSafer enrolment, assessment or certification. Formal participation requires separately confirmed registration, an approved venue and an authorised assessment arrangement.
Safety and considerate pool use
Lessons should stop for lightning, heavy rain, contamination, poor visibility, maintenance, unsafe crowding or management instruction. Current attire, supervision, guest, noise, photography and equipment rules apply. Residents retain normal pool use.
